Understanding the Basics of Sustainable Construction
Green construction is no longer a niche in the construction industry. It is a essential approach to ensure our planet’s future while creating structures that are functional and economically viable.
To comprehend the basics of sustainable construction, one must first understand what it entails. In essence, sustainable construction refers to using building methods and materials that are green, efficient, and safer for occupants. These include reclaimed materials, sustainable appliances, and designs that maximize natural light and heat.
Choosing the right materials is a crucial aspect of sustainable construction. Preferably, these materials should be locally sourced, reducing the carbon footprint associated with transport. Moreover, they should be durable, demanding fewer resources for maintenance and replacement over the lifespan of the building.
The plan of the building also plays a crucial role in sustainable construction. This includes incorporating features like solar panels, which not just reduce the building’s environmental impact, but also provide significant cost savings in the long run.
Moreover, sustainable construction also involves effective waste management. This means minimizing construction waste and reusing as much material as possible. Sometimes, waste can be repurposed directly on-site, reducing the need for transport and further diminishing the project’s carbon footprint.
In conclusion, sustainable construction is a multifaceted approach that extends beyond just using ‘green’ materials. It requires careful planning, innovative design, and considerate resource management. By adopting these practices, builders can contribute to a more sustainable future while also building structures that are economically viable, efficient, and safe for occupants. In the process, they reveal that sustainable construction is not just good for the planet, but also for business.
